In this section, we will discuss about Sequential file organization. Sequential files have data records stored in a particular sequence. A sequentially organized file might be stored on either a serial-access or a direct-access storage medium.
Structure
In order to provide the 'sequence' required, a 'key' has to be defined for the data records. Generally a field whose values can uniquely identify data records is chosen as the key. If a single field cannot fulfill this criterion, then combination of fields can serve like a key.
